Excerpt from Withered Leaves: From Memory's Garland These pages were not written for public inspection; but to beguile the weary hours of indisposition, and present a record of thoughts and sentiments to the eyes of my children, after my lips are sealed in death. By the recommendation of friends, I have decided to submit them to the public. From a criticising public I should shrink; but to a sympathizing public I would appeal, trusting the holy mantle of chanty will be flung over my errors, and my motives appreciated.
